Friends of Dan Music Podcast: Recent Episodes

Daniel Miles

Host Dan Miles has some talented friends. So many, in fact, that he created this podcast to showcase them all. But don't be fooled by the informal name, this is no amateur hour! Every "friend of Dan" appearing on the show is a seasoned professional and a master of their genre. The half talk/half music format offers listeners a nice introduction to both the music and the personality of each artist.
